5(x-2)=15+3(x-1)
We move all terms to the left:
5(x-2)-(15+3(x-1))=0
We multiply parentheses
5x-(15+3(x-1))-10=0
We calculate terms in parentheses: -(15+3(x-1)), so:We get rid of parentheses
15+3(x-1)
determiningTheFunctionDomain 3(x-1)+15
We multiply parentheses
3x-3+15
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
3x+12
Back to the equation:
-(3x+12)
5x-3x-12-10=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
2x-22=0
We move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right
2x=22
x=22/2
x=11
